Passives

Passive

Two-Headed

One head always watches. It cannot be surprised, and it has advantage on saves against being blinded, frightened, or stunned.

Passive

Hellhide

Immune to fire and acid damage.

Maneuvers

Maneuver

Twin Breath

Both heads breathe at once: a 15 ft cone of fire and a 15 ft cone of acid, aimed together or apart. Each creature caught makes a Body save or takes 3 damage; on a success it takes 1 Vigor damage.

Tactics

GM tactics

Guards infernal gates. Two heads attack different targets. Breaths both fire and acid simultaneously.
